Can I requests changes to the image from the beginning?
Absolutely. There is a notes section during the ordering process where you can specify any changes you would like. We can easily remove / change items in the background but please note that we can't add in parts of people/animals that are not visible on the photo. For example if a handbag is covering someones hand and you would like the handbag removed (so just the hand is visible) we would be unable to do this as we do not have any reference in the photo to get the hand painted correctly.What type of style of painting will be carried out on the photo?

If you have your own scanner, you can scan your own images in. When you scan photos in it is best to have the resolution (DPI) set to 300. Once the image is scanned please save it down as a high quality jpeg. All you need to then do is upload the image via our online order process.Can you work from original photos?

What is the smallest photo size you can work from?
Detail is very important when painting from a photo. We have worked from small photos but there is only so much detail we can paint from them. Where possible we suggest sending us the largest / clearest image you have. If in any doubt simply email us the image and we can let you know whether it would work well or not.

Is the deposit refundable if I decide not to proceed with the order?
When you order you pay 20% of the total painting price as a deposit. We understand that purchasing art can be daunting when you have not seen the final painting so once the painting is complete (about 4-5 weeks after your order) we will send you some photos of it. You can then request alterations and we will continue to update the painting until it is perfect for you. Once you are 100% happy you pay the remaining 80% balance and we send you your painting. Completing a painting takes a significant amount of time and as such we do not refund the deposit payment, we do though guarantee to work with you for as long as it takes to get the painting right so we hope that this would never be a problem.Delivery
